Tags
Language
Tags
November 2025
Su Mo Tu We Th Fr Sa
26 27 28 29 30 31 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 1 2 3 4 5 6
    Attention❗ To save your time, in order to download anything on this site, you must be registered 👉 HERE. If you do not have a registration yet, it is better to do it right away. ✌

    ( • )( • ) ( ͡⚆ ͜ʖ ͡⚆ ) (‿ˠ‿)
    SpicyMags.xyz

    React For Beginners: Your First Step In Web Development

    Posted By: ELK1nG
    React For Beginners: Your First Step In Web Development

    React For Beginners: Your First Step In Web Development
    Published 9/2024
    MP4 | Video: h264, 1920x1080 | Audio: AAC, 44.1 KHz
    Language: English | Size: 1.72 GB | Duration: 3h 6m

    Learn the Fundamentals of React and Build Your First Web Applications

    What you'll learn

    Understand the basics of React and its role in modern web development.

    Set up a development environment for building React applications.

    Develop React components, including functional components, props, and state management.

    Explore and utilize React component lifecycle methods.

    Handle user events within React applications.

    Style React components using CSS and styled-components.

    Implement routing and navigation in React applications using React Router.

    Manage state using React hooks like useState and useEffect.

    Fetch data from APIs and integrate it into React applications.

    Test and debug React applications using tools like Jest and React Testing Library.

    Requirements

    Basic understanding of HTML, CSS, and JavaScript.

    A computer with internet access and a code editor for hands-on exercises.

    Description

    Start your journey with React, one of the most popular libraries for building modern web applications. This comprehensive course is designed for beginners who want to master the fundamentals of React. You will be guided step-by-step through the process of building your first web applications using React.You'll learn how to create interactive user interfaces, understand core concepts, and develop essential skills needed for modern web development. This course will cover everything from setting up your development environment to managing state with React hooks, ensuring you have a solid foundation to grow your React expertise.Key Highlights:Introduction to React: Grasp the basics of React and its significance in the modern web development landscape.Setting Up the Development Environment: Get hands-on experience in configuring your development environment, including webpack and development servers.Creating React Components: Master the creation of React components, including functional components, props, and state management.Component Lifecycle Methods: Learn to use lifecycle methods effectively to manage component behavior.Handling Events: Develop the ability to manage user interactions within your React applications.Styling React Components: Explore various techniques for styling React components using CSS and styled-components.Routing and Navigation: Implement seamless navigation and routing in your applications with React Router.State Management with Hooks: Dive into state management using powerful React hooks like useState and useEffect.Fetching Data from APIs: Understand how to integrate data from APIs into your React applications.Testing and Debugging: Acquire skills in testing and debugging using tools like Jest and React Testing Library.Enroll now and take the first step towards becoming a proficient React developer, equipped with the knowledge and skills to build powerful, modern web applications.

    Overview

    Section 1: React for Beginners

    Lecture 1 Building a User Interface Using Vanilla JavaScript and DOM Manipulation

    Lecture 2 Craft a User Interface Using React's createElement API

    Lecture 3 Mastering Effective JSX Usage in React

    Lecture 4 Optimize JSX Usage for Enhanced React Development

    Lecture 5 Displaying Two Elements Side-by-Side Using React Fragments

    Lecture 6 Craft a Basic and Reusable React Component

    Lecture 7 Ensuring Prop Validation in Custom React Components with PropTypes

    Lecture 8 Grasping and Applying Interpolation in JSX

    Lecture 9 Triggering a Rerender in a React Application

    Lecture 10 Styling React Components: Harnessing className and Inline Styles

    Lecture 11 Employing Event Handlers in React

    Lecture 12 State Management in React Components using the useState Hook

    Lecture 13 Handling Side Effects in a React Component with the useEffect Hook

    Lecture 14 Implementing Lazy Initialization with useState

    Lecture 15 Effectively Manage the Dependency Array in useEffect

    Lecture 16 Crafting Reusable Custom Hooks in React

    Lecture 17 Controlling the DOM: A Guide to React Refs

    Lecture 18 Grasping the Flow of React Hooks

    Lecture 19 Building Simple Forms with React

    Lecture 20 Crafting Dynamic Forms with React

    Lecture 21 Managing Form Values in React

    Lecture 22 Utilizing React Error Boundaries for Handling Errors in Components

    Lecture 23 Applying the Key Prop for Rendering Lists in React

    Lecture 24 Elevating and Co-locating React State

    Lecture 25 Handling HTTP Requests in React

    Lecture 26 Managing HTTP Errors in React

    Lecture 27 Installing and Utilizing React DevTools

    Lecture 28 Conclusion and Code Download

    Beginners looking to start their journey with React and web development.,Developers familiar with HTML, CSS, and JavaScript who want to learn React.,Students and professionals seeking to gain foundational skills in React for building modern web applications.